Charter bus rentals in Anchorage cost $167–$350 per hour on weekdays, $210–$500 per hour on weekends, $1,650–$3,800 per day, and $6.00–$9.95 per mile. Shuttlebus.net offers Anchorage-specific pricing so you get the best deal for your trip. Local Anchorage trips cost $1,900–$2,400 per day for in-town service, $2,500–$3,000 per day for longer days with multiple stops, and $2,250–$3,000 for airport transfers to and from downtown. Long-distance trips to Seward, Homer, or Denali usually cost $5,000–$8,000+ per day. The easiest way to get exact pricing is to call our 24-hour team at 888-692-0480.

Minibus rental rates in Anchorage start at $147–$320 per hour on weekdays, $160–$400+ per hour on weekends, $1,150–$2,800 per day, and $4.00–$7.95 per mile. Exact pricing depends on Anchorage traffic, bus availability, and your trip itinerary. For example, a typical 4-hour mini bus rental for a downtown Anchorage event or airport transfer usually costs $600–$1,500. Full-day service for a wedding, corporate event, or long-distance charter to Palmer or Girdwood can be $1,200–$2,800+ depending on mileage and time of year. Pricing is all-inclusive.

Shuttle bus rentals in Anchorage cost $135–$260 per hour on weekdays and $165–$350+ per hour on weekends, with daily rates from $1,350–$3,000 and per-mile rates of $4.00–$8.00. In Anchorage, a full-day shuttle bus rental for a corporate event or convention costs between $1,500 and $2,200, while a half-day (4–5 hour) wedding shuttle runs $700–$1,500 depending on passenger count and distance. Long-distance or multi-day trips—such as shuttling workers between Anchorage and Wasilla or Eagle River—are priced by the mile and often come in at $2,500–$3,000+ for a full day of service with multiple pickup/dropoff locations.

Sprinter Van pricing in Anchorage is $130–$300 per hour on weekdays, $150–$375+ per hour on weekends, $1,200–$3,000 per day, and $4.00–$8.00 per mile. Local Anchorage Sprinter Van rentals for weddings, events, and special occasions are $1,200–$2,400+ per day depending on the day of week, how many hours you’ll need, and your pickup and drop-off locations. Long-distance Sprinter Van trips to Palmer, Wasilla and Talkeetna are $2,000–$2,800+ per day, and trips to Seward, Homer and Valdez are $2,400–$3,000+ per day.
